Welcome to Human Rights in Action!


1998 is the 50th anniversary of the Universal Declaration of Human Rights, the modern standard for justice and freedom for every man, woman, and child across the globe.

To commemorate this event, the United Nations CyberSchoolBus has put together an interactive educational project that explores this important document.
